Done To Death: Horror Movie Remakes, Rip-offs, and the Classics that inspired them

Tv EN ↓ 36 episodes

Rich and his co-hosts, Justin & Vanessa, take turns talking about a classic horror movie and then follow-up with an episode about a later film that, in one way or another, takes that classic story and reworks it, either as an official remake or something less directly related. Topics of conversation often lean toward comparing one another but also how they stand in their own right.
